## Releases

The Trundle fleet fuel-usage report ships as a monthly artifact built from the Kestrelworks pipeline. Each release bundles the aggregation job, the dashboard export, and the depot-level CSVs for the Marloch and Bryndale regions. Tag the repo, let CI produce the tarball, then verify checksums before publishing to the internal registry. Releases discussed at the weekly eng sync are cut Friday mornings. All artifacts must be signed prior to upload; the registry rejects unsigned bundles. The current release signing key is as follows.

release key, kagag-taweg: bky4_VgyJ

Handover Note – Director to Director

Hi Petra,

Taking over marketing from me mid-cut isn't ideal, sorry! Short version for the finance team: the Lorican campaign budget drops 20%, sponsorships are frozen, and the Fenwick trade show is cancelled. Agencies haven't been told yet — hold that until the all-hands. Savings should land in Q3. The confidential rationale is appended below.

board note of kadug-tawig: Only 5 of the 100 pilot accounts renewed Oliath, so a churn review is set for April 15.

Hey — handing this one to you for the evening shift. The blueprint tubes for the Arvenmoor permit filing are in the flat rack by my desk, three tubes, all capped and labelled. Courier from Pellick & Dray comes by around seven; don't let anyone else take them, the planning office is strict. The hand-over instruction is right below.

dispatch memo: the sorius tamius courier leaves the praeth ledger at gate 4873 under passcode 928014